Mastering Doggy Style Techniques

1. Positioning

Correct positioning is essential for pleasure and comfort. Here’s how to get started:

  • The Base Position: The receiving partner gets on all fours, with hands and knees on the surface (bed, floor, etc.). The penetrating partner kneels behind them and aligns their body accordingly.
  • Explore Angles: Both partners can adjust their bodies to find angles that provide the best stimulation. For instance, the receiving partner can lower their chest to the bed or raise their hips for deeper penetration.
  • Use of Pillows: Placing a pillow under the receiving partner’s hips can help adjust the angle of penetration and enhance pleasure.

2. Techniques for Enhanced Pleasure

Rhythm and Pace

Establishing a rhythm is crucial. Here are some techniques to keep in mind:

  • Start Slow: Begin with slow, gentle thrusts to allow both partners to adjust before building up speed.
  • Vary Your Pace: Mixing slow and fast thrusts can heighten sensations.
  • Use Your Hands: The penetrating partner can use their hands to stimulate the receiving partner’s back, thighs, or clitoris.

Movements

Experiment with different movements for added pleasure:

  • Circular Movements: Instead of just thrusting in and out, try circular motions to stimulate the walls of the vagina or anus.
  • Tilting: Slightly tilting the pelvis can change the angle of penetration, allowing for different sensations.
  • Depth Control: The penetrating partner can adjust the depth of penetration to avoid discomfort and enhance pleasure for the receiving partner.

3. Enhancing Intimacy

  • Whispers and Eye Contact: Maintain a connection through whispers or soft words of affirmation. While direct eye contact may be challenging, glances can reinforce intimacy.
  • Engaging the Breasts: The penetrating partner can gently touch or massage the receiving partner’s breasts or behind, providing extra stimulation.
  • Mirror Movement: The receiving partner can synchronously push back on their partner’s thrusts, enhancing the pleasure for both.

4. Exploration

Incorporating sex toys or exploring different positions can add variety:

  • Use of Toys: Introducing a vibrator can be pleasurable for both partners, especially for the receiving partner, as it can target the clitoris during penetration.
  • Position Variations: Experiment with variations of doggy style, such as the “Flat Doggy” (where the receiving partner rests their chest on the surface for added comfort) or “Side Doggy” (where both partners lay on their sides and penetrate from there).
